Global 2-Methylpropene Market (USD Million), 2021 - 2031

In the year 2024, the Global 2-Methylpropene Market was valued at USD 40,374.25 million. The size of this market is expected to increase to USD 61,920.91 million by the year 2031, while growing at a Compounded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 6.3%.

The Global 2-Methylpropene Market is a dynamic sector driven by the growing demand for high-performance chemicals in various industrial applications. 2-Methylpropene, also known as isobutylene, is a crucial chemical used in the production of a wide range of products including synthetic rubber, gasoline additives, and various polymers. Its versatility and essential role in enhancing the properties of numerous end-products make it a key player in the global chemical industry.
